npm 包 ukey1-jquery-sdk 使用教程

在现代 web 开发中,前端技术的快速发展让我们拥有了越来越多强大的工具来帮助我们更高效、更易用地构建出功能强大的网站和应用。在这个过程中,npm 包是其中的一个重要环节。npm 包是 Node.js 的一个包管理系统,它允许开发者发布、共享和安装公共的代码模块,从而不必每次都从头开始编写所有代码,这大大提高了开发的效率。在本文中,我们将讨论如何使用一个 npm 包,即 ukey1-jquery-sdk,来更加方便地进行前端开发。

ukey1-jquery-sdk 简介

ukey1-jquery-sdk 是一款基于 jQuery 封装的 JavaScript SDK,它可以帮助我们轻松地实现在线支付等功能。这个 SDK 提供了丰富的接口,其中包括:

  • 初始化接口,用于初始化 SDK 环境
  • 支付接口,用于发起支付请求
  • 退款接口,用于发起退款请求
  • 查询接口,用于查询交易信息
  • 关闭订单接口,用于关闭订单等。

安装 ukey1-jquery-sdk

要使用 ukey1-jquery-sdk,我们首先需要安装它。我们可以使用 npm 进行安装:

--- ------- ----------------

或者将以下代码添加到 HTML 页面中:

------- ------------------------------------------------------------------------------------------

使用 ukey1-jquery-sdk

要在我们的应用或网站中使用 ukey1-jquery-sdk,我们需要先在代码中引入它:

------ -------------- ---- -------------------

或者使用以下方式在 HTML 页面中引入它:

------- ------------------------------------------------------------------------------------------

初始化 SDK

在使用 ukey1-jquery-sdk 的其他接口之前,我们需要先初始化 SDK 环境:

--- ------ - -
  ------ --------------
  ------- ---------------
  ----------- ------
--
----------------------------

在上面的代码中,我们需要替换 your_app_idyour_api_key 为我们在 ukey1 的网站上申请到的实际值。

支付接口

支付接口是 ukey1-jquery-sdk 最核心的功能之一,它允许我们快速发起在线支付请求:

--- ----- - -
  ---------------- ----------------
  ------- -------
  -------- ---------------------
  ----- ---------------------
  --------- ------
  ---------- ------------------
  ---------- ------------------
--
------------------------- -------- -------- -
  ------------------------------------
---

在上面的代码中,我们需要替换 your_order_noyour_order_subjectyour_order_detailsyour_notify_urlyour_return_url 等为我们实际要支付的订单信息。

退款接口

退款接口允许我们快速发起在线退款请求:

--- ------ - -
  ---------------- ----------------
  ------------- ------
  ---------- ------------------
--
----------------------------- -------- -------- -
  ------------------------------------
---

在上面的代码中,我们需要替换 your_order_no50.00your_notify_url 等为我们实际要退款的订单信息。

查询接口

查询接口允许我们查询交易信息:

--- ----- - -
  ---------------- ----------------
--
--------------------------- -------- -------- -
  ------------------------------------
---

在上面的代码中,我们需要替换 your_order_no 为我们实际要查询信息的订单号。

关闭订单接口

关闭订单接口允许我们关闭订单:

--- ----- - -
  ---------------- ----------------
--
--------------------------- -------- -------- -
  ------------------------------------
---

在上面的代码中,我们需要替换 your_order_no 为我们实际要关闭的订单号。

结束

在本文中,我们介绍了如何使用 npm 包 ukey1-jquery-sdk 来实现在线支付等功能。通过 ukey1-jquery-sdk,我们不仅可以提高前端开发的效率,还可以使我们的应用更加便捷、安全和可靠。欢迎大家试用并体验这个强大的 SDK,祝大家编程愉快!

来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/6005679e81e8991b448e3f1b


猜你喜欢

  • npm 包 webpack-php-asset-plugin 使用教程

    前言 在前端开发中,webpack 是一个常用的打包工具,而其中的插件也非常丰富,可以让我们更加高效的进行开发。在使用 webpack 进行前端开发时,我们经常会遇到需要打包 php 代码的情况,这个...

    3 年前
  • npm 包 gatsby-plugin-protoculture 使用教程

    了解 gatsby-plugin-protoculture gatsby-plugin-protoculture 是 Gatsby.js 的一个插件,它提供了一种简便的方法用于生成静态网站并使用 Pr...

    3 年前
  • npm 包 generator-elderfo-typescript-project 使用教程

    前言 在前端开发中,使用 npm 包已经成为了标配。而使用 TypeScript 开发项目,能够带来更好的类型校验和代码可维护性。在多人协作项目中尤为重要。 为了快速搭建一套 Typescript 的...

    3 年前
  • npm 包 @akshayp/eslint-config 使用教程

    在前端开发中,我们经常使用 ESLint 来帮助我们检查代码的规范性和错误,保证代码质量。而在实际使用中,我们往往需要根据项目、公司或团队的风格规范来配置 ESLint,以避免代码违反规范或存在潜在的...

    3 年前
  • npm 包 @ayk/cleave.js 使用教程

    随着互联网技术的不断发展,前端技术也日新月异。前端开发者们必须经常学习新技能和新工具,才能跟上行业的发展。其中,npm 是一个很实用的工具,可以帮助前端开发者更轻松地管理第三方资源。

    3 年前
  • npm 包 @jacksonrayhamilton/babel-plugin-transform-es2015-modules-commonjs 使用教程

    在前端开发过程中,我们可能会遇到需要将 ES6 模块语法转换为 CommonJS 模块语法的情况,这时候我们可以使用 @jacksonrayhamilton/babel-plugin-transfor...

    3 年前
  • npm 包 @rojo2/mongoose-status 使用教程

    在使用 Mongoose 进行数据存储时,我们经常需要对存储的数据做一些分类和标记,以便于后续的查询、管理和统计。@rojo2/mongoose-status 就是一款可以快速添加状态属性的 Mong...

    3 年前
  • npm 包 @jpweeks/electron-recorder 使用教程

    什么是 @jpweeks/electron-recorder? @jpweeks/electron-recorder 是一个用于记录 electron 框架中浏览器操作的 npm 包。

    3 年前
  • npm 包 angular-eager-provider-loader 使用教程

    什么是 angular-eager-provider-loader? angular-eager-provider-loader 是一个可以帮助 Angular 预加载服务提供者的 npm 包。

    3 年前
  • npm 包 ember-sparkline 使用教程

    前言 如果你是一位前端开发者,你是否曾经遇到过需要在页面上绘制图表的任务?如果是的话,那么你一定会很欣赏 ember-sparkline 这个 npm 包,它可以帮助你快速生成漂亮的折线图,且支持自定...

    3 年前
  • npm 包 mongo-cursor-pagination-node6 使用教程

    介绍 mongo-cursor-pagination-node6 是一个对于 MongoDB 数据库的分页查询的解决方案。它允许我们根据一个查询条件实现跨集合、跨数据库的数据分页功能。

    3 年前
  • npm-guess-supporting-information-for-issue 使用教程

    npm-guess-supporting-information-for-issue 是一个专门为解决 npm 包问题而开发的工具,可以帮助开发者更快速地定位问题,并提供解决方案。

    3 年前
  • npm 包 react-graph-vis-demisto 使用教程

    1. 前言 在前端开发中,我们经常需要使用可视化组件来展示数据和逻辑关系,比如图形、表格、地图等等。其中,关系图形可视化组件在展示复杂的关系图、知识图谱等场景中有着重要的应用。

    3 年前
  • npm 包 verihash 使用教程

    什么是 verihash? verihash 是一个用于生成短 URL 的 npm 包。它可以将长 URL 地址转换成短 URL,以方便在应用程序中使用。使用 verihash 可以使 URL 更加美...

    3 年前
  • npm 包 simple-sheets-writer 使用教程

    Simple-sheets-writer 是一个用于在前端中生成 Excel 文件的 npm 包。使用这个包可以大大提高前端开发人员的工作效率和便捷性。简单易用的 API 接口使得它成为前端工具集中不...

    3 年前
  • npm 包 css-module-types 使用教程

    在前端开发中,CSS 样式的复用和管理一直是一个比较重要的话题。在 React 开发中,开发者一般会使用 CSS Modules 进行 CSS 实现模块化管理,而 npm 包 css-module-t...

    3 年前
  • npm 包 @nico29/eslint-config 使用教程

    在前端开发中,使用代码检查工具能够大大提高代码的质量。其中,ESLint 是一个非常受欢迎的代码检查工具。而 @nico29/eslint-config 就是一个相当不错的 ESLint 配置包,它能...

    3 年前
  • npm 包 lodash-for-vue 使用教程

    简介 lodash-for-vue 是一个将 Lodash 工具库集成到 Vue.js 应用中的 npm 包。Lodash 是 JavaScript 工具库中最流行和广泛使用的工具库之一,而 loda...

    3 年前
  • npm 包 node-crawlers-aa 使用教程

    随着 Web 技术和互联网的发展,Web 爬虫变得越来越重要。在前端开发中,node-crawlers-aa 可以帮助我们快速开发网站数据爬虫。本篇文章将介绍如何使用 node-crawlers-aa...

    3 年前
  • npm包oxford_3000使用教程

    简介 oxford_3000是一个基于Node.js的npm包,它提供了英语Oxford 3000词汇表中的单词列表。这是一个用于学习英语的非常有用的npm包,可以帮助开发者学习更多的英语单词。

    3 年前

相关推荐

    暂无文章